Department Specific Functions
1. Ensure laboratory employees adhere to guidelines and safety protocols to perform immunology and cardiovascular physiology experiments
2. Oversee day to day operations of the laboratory, assign lab maintenance tasks to lab members for a clean, safe and effective work environment.
3. Set weekly and monthly goals for lab maintenance and budgeting for all lab members.
4. Onboard new trainees in research activities, providing SOPs for all techniques and equipment used in the laboratory, and ensure all trainings are completed in a timely manner
5. Create, update, and organize lab records for all laboratory specific protocols and individual projects
6. Oversee licensing for laboratory analysis software, equipment service contracts and data record keeping and electronic lab notebooks for all lab members.
7. Write, submit and review IRB, IBC and IACUC protocols.
8. Oversee laboratory budgeting, order supplies, and keep track of sample inventories for all studies.
9. Edit manuscripts in preparation and participate in research project discussions
10. Design experiments involving immunological and cardio physiological approaches to investigate immune and vascular dependent mechanisms of cardiovascular disease , analyze data and incorporate in publications. These include using animal models of inflammation, heart failure and cancer, and primary cell isolation of human and rodent samples.
11. Mining large sequencing data sets: analysis and data representation of single cell data.
